Abstract
By an extension of our simple, molecular size-based model recently develope d to describe octanol-water partition coefficients, we were able to obtain an entirely structure-based model that seems well suited to describe human skin permeability data. The corresponding equations not only eliminate the physicochemical interrelatedness of the parameters of the original Potts & Guy approach that was obtained from similar considerations, but also mainta in its elegant simplicity and are consistent with a basic physicochemical m odel of the related phenomena. As the new model is structure based and full y computerized, it allows direct estimation of skin permeability for any mo lecule of known structure without the need to obtain octanol-water partitio n coefficients or other experimental data.
